  1. Johnny Comes Marching Home is the second album by the American band the Del-Lords. [1] [2] It was released in 1986 on EMI America Records. [3] Critical reception. The Philadelphia Inquirer wrote that the album "offers old-fashioned rock-and-roll with earnest, even patriotic principles that nonetheless rarely sounds strained or sentimental." [6] .

  7. Johnny Comes Marching Home is the second album released in 1986 by The Del-Lords on EMI America Records. The Del-Lords are an American rock and roll band that formed in New York City in 1982, founded by The Dictators' guitarist Scott Kempner. The band combined elements of 1960s garage rock with country, blues, and folk.
